These oil filler caps are more usefull then you would initially think. The ability to torque them correctly helps prevent any venting or misting of oil from the filler on my track/race bike. They look really good with the usual Yoshimura quality. I miss the old works colour, but the grey still looks good. When installing these always use a barrier of some kind like tape, plastic or latex from an old workshop glove. This helps prevent damage on installation. Max torque is 8 - 10nm but more than that might cause some minor wear/damage, so ideally use a torque wrench. View detail

GSX-S125 2023 has differences such as Wiring allocation
[How is it used?
Installed on a DL32D GSX-S 125 2023, used to take out ACC power from a DAYTONAD-UNIT WR. (I plan on wiring the D-UNIT WR with Fog and Others additional power system)
Was the one you received as per Image?
No problem.
Was the installation difficult?
When installed on a 2023 model (DL32D), the ACC (+ wire for Attachment) and GND (Grounding Wire) of this product are reversed. In my case, I connected the ACCPower Cord of D-UNIT WR to the GND wire.
Also, in the 2022 and earlier models, a blind lid was attached to the connector on the body side of the GSX-S 125, and there was no connection beyond that point, but as shown in the photo (…) in the 2023 model, another connector was connected beyond the connector on the body side, and the wiring seemed to extend beyond that point. As you can see in the photo (…), in the 2023 MODEL, another Connector is connected to the end of the Connector on the Body side, and Wiring seems to be extended to the end of the Connector.
Therefore, we disconnected the OEM's Connector and inserted our product between them.
How was your experience with it?
The objective of getting ACC power was achieved without any problem.

As a standard for Bias tire replacement
Tire for GSX-R125 is Bias.
It's called Radial or Bias,
What is the difference between Radial and Bias tires?
The difference is in the structure.
■ Radial is a structure in which the carcass is arranged radially from the center of the Tire.
■Bias is constructed with the Carcass positioned at an angle to the Tire rotation.
What are the properties of Bias tires?
[Merit]
◎ Excellent on rough roads and at low speeds.
◎Simple structure and Reasonable price.
Bias tires provide a stable ride at low speeds and are suitable for use on medium engine displacement volume motorcycles. They are also suitable for motorcycles with a large engine displacement volume and for driving on rough roads. In addition, its simple structure makes its price more reasonable compared to Radial.
[Demerit]
Not suitable for high-speed driving.
▲Grip power is insufficient.
▲ Short life span 。 Less durable than Radial.
Bias tires are excellent at low speeds, but are inferior to Radial tires in comfort and stability at high speeds. Due to the large number of carcasses used in their construction, they tend to have a shorter service life than Radial tires.
The one on the GSX-R125 is Bias, but I think it may be a Cost aspect,
It could be that the vehicle characteristics are Bias.
Vehicle characteristics
○○ It is 125cc, so it does not drive on highways.
○Power is not that high, so the frequency of low-speed driving is also high.
The lightweight body of the vehicle makes it less stable. Therefore, weight is added to the balance to achieve stability.
→ Bias is right for the characteristics.

Advantages of OEMExhaust System
Inside the ◎OEMExhaust System is a bulkhead structure to reduce the volume.
◎The volume is less likely to become larger over time, and stable performance can be maintained throughout the life of the product.
◎The exhaust pressure is controlled so that the Torque is also available, making it easy to handle when riding on the street, etc.
◎Design is also built to match the body of the car.
Disadvantages of OEMExhaust System
◎The internal structure gradually deteriorates. This may cause the exhaust sound to gradually become moreargeable.
◎Prices are also expensive. Price on par with outside companies.
Steel is large and a half, so it is susceptible to rust. If it gets scratched a little, it rusts from there→ I can't stand it......I use it outside the company.
This is unavoidable because of the Cost aspect.
GSX-R125OEMExhaust System
The Good
■ DualTail endExhaust System with two different diameters of sound and exhaust ports is adopted.
The exhaust system has two outlets, even though it is a single cylinder. The diameters of the upper and lower ones are slightly different from each other.
This has the ingenuity of SEA BASS.
The thicker → bass
Narrow hole → treble
and it's built to produce two sounds.
Idling is quiet and SmallEngine Displacement Volume seems to be a single cylinder Toto-toto…" The sound quality is pleasant.
If you turn it up, it has a sound that's not too powerful for a 125 OEM. Not only the volume, but also the sound quality is like a high performance single cylinder, which is also pleasant. It is a good product. I think the sound quality is quite concerned. The volume of 84db is quite loud, and as a manufacturer, I think it is doing a good job.
Design....Megaphone shape with a cool end treatment.
Power characteristics......Flat Torque characteristics to generate Peak power at 10,000 rpm.
→On the other hand, above 10000 rpm, it just turns without any sense of power.
In other words, it is thought that they are taking the Engine's margin by keeping the RPM as low as possible.

Replacement procedure - in the case of GSX-R125
Remove the side cowl.
It can be removed with *+Driver and Hexagonal Wrench.
There are many small parts (screws), so do not lose them.
*So that we can see where the Screw was originally used.
↓
(2) Since the Blinker is an integral part of the Cowl, remove the terminals before completely removing the Cowl.
↓
(3) Cowl detachment.
↓
(4) Remove Blinker from Cowl.
If you pull too hard, the cowl will be damaged, so push outward from the reverse side of the cowl.
↓
(5) Put in a new Blinker.
In contrast to *4, the Blinker is easily inserted into the Blinker mounting hole on the Cowl table while slanting it.
↓
Connect terminal (6).
↓
(7) Match the Cowl while aligning the position.
↓
(8) Close with Bolt.
There is nothing difficult to do, but in the case of this vehicle, careful work is required because the cowl needs to be removed and attached when replacing the blinker.
